My wife used the cobra 135 from home and on the other side I used my 25 watt cobra 29. I was able to hear her really good for about 4 miles in the city then for the next 1 mile she could still hear me but I couldn't hear her. What can the problem be?
-
CB radio is designed for short range communication. So your radio is doing what it supposed to do. Many things can affect the range such as; buildings, electronic signs, bridges,power lines etc.
Also your mobile antenna, where it’s located on your vehicle. The type of antenna can affect your range also. With base stations it depends if you’re using a cheap vertical antenna, or a big expensive beam. Is the antenna on your house around 20 feet up? Or is it mounted on a 50 foot tower. Many things can affect the distance of your signal.Meteorgray Thanks this. -
